After unexpectedly good years abroad and in Latvia, he struggled to keep consistency in his game. In 2008 he returned to Latvia, but only to play episodic role in VEF Riga"s Latvian League triumph.
At the beginning of 2011-2012 season, the Latvian joined Estonian team British Columbia Rakvere Tarvas with fellow Latvians Kaspars Cipruss and Rinalds Sirsniņš, the team which has been represented by many decent Latvian players: Igors Melniks, Edmunds Valeiko, Ivars Timermanis and Raimonds Vaikulis.
He first represented Latvia in youth level, U22 games and caught attention of the senior team staff He was then called up to the men"s squad in 2000 and played regularly until 2002, while playing in CSKA Moscow.
However, his latter stints have been occasional and he has never played in any major tournament with Latvian senior team
